.ks-chart-container.sizing-chart-container.ks-container-with-modal{margin-top:10px}.slideshow .banner--desktop-transparent .slideshow__text.banner__box{max-width:50rem}.slideshow__controls.slider-buttons{position:absolute;bottom:0;left:0;right:0;border:none}.slideshow__controls.slider-buttons button.slider-button{display:none}.slideshow__controls.slider-buttons button.slider-counter__link.slider-counter__link--dots span.dot{background-color:#ffffff7f;border-color:#ffffff7f}.slideshow__controls.slider-buttons button.slider-counter__link--active.slider-counter__link--dots span.dot{background-color:#fff;border-color:#fff}.collection-card-wrapper .card .card__inner .card__media{border-radius:calc(var(--border-radius) - var(--border-width) - var(--image-padding)) calc(var(--border-radius) - var(--border-width) - var(--image-padding)) 0px 0px}.collection-card-wrapper .card--standard .card__content .card__information{padding:1.5rem}.collection-list__item.grid__item{border-radius:calc(var(--border-radius) - var(--border-width) - var(--image-padding))}.collection-card-wrapper .card__information .rte{margin:5px 0 15px}.text-link{color:inherit;font-weight:500}.product-card-wrapper p.card__heading{font-weight:500;display:block;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.product-card-wrapper p.yotpo-sr-bottom-line-text{display:none}.product-card-wrapper .card-review span{height:20px!important}.product-card-wrapper p.yotpo-sr-bottom-line-left-panel.yotpo-sr-bottom-line-score{display:none!important}.product-card-wrapper .quick-add__submit{min-width:160px;min-height:40px}.product-card-wrapper .quick-add{margin:0 0 0rem}.product-card-wrapper .price{letter-spacing:0;font-weight:400}ul.grid.product-grid{margin-bottom:0}.image-with-text__text.rte.subtitle{font-weight:500}body .image-with-text__content{padding:2rem 0rem}.image-with-text .grid{--grid-desktop-horizontal-spacing: 60px}.testimonial-section ul.grid{margin:0}.testimonial-slider-wrapper{position:relative}.testimonial-slider{margin-bottom:0}.testimonial-card{position:relative;border-radius:4px;padding:2.4rem 2rem;height:100%;display:flex;flex-direction:column;justify-content:space-between;min-height:22rem}.testimonial-stars{display:flex;gap:.2rem;margin-bottom:1.2rem;line-height:1;color:#f5a623;font-size:2rem}.testimonial-quote{position:absolute;top:2rem;right:2rem;font-size:3rem;line-height:1;opacity:.9}.testimonial-text{margin:0 0 2rem;max-width:90%}.testimonial-author{display:flex;align-items:center;gap:1.2rem;margin-top:auto}.testimonial-avatar{width:4.8rem;height:4.8rem;border-radius:50%;overflow:hidden;background:#d9d9d9;flex-shrink:0}.testimonial-avatar img{width:100%;height:100%;object-fit:cover;display:block}.testimonial-avatar-placeholder{width:100%;height:100%;background:linear-gradient(180deg,#dcdcdc,#cfcfcf);position:relative}.testimonial-avatar-placeholder:before{content:"";position:absolute;top:.9rem;left:50%;transform:translate(-50%);width:1.6rem;height:1.6rem;background:#f3f3f3;border-radius:50%}.testimonial-avatar-placeholder:after{content:"";position:absolute;bottom:.7rem;left:50%;transform:translate(-50%);width:2.8rem;height:1.8rem;background:#f3f3f3;border-radius:2rem 2rem 0 0}.testimonial-name{margin:0;font-size:1.6rem;font-weight:500;line-height:1.2}.testimonial-meta{display:block;font-size:1.3rem;color:rgba(var(--color-foreground),.7);line-height:1.4;margin-top:.2rem}.testimonial-section .slider-buttons{margin-top:0}.testimonial-section .slider-counter{display:none}.testimonial-section .slider-button{width:4rem;height:4rem;border-radius:50%;background:#b92d2b;color:#fff;border:0;box-shadow:none;position:absolute;top:50%;transform:translateY(-50%)}.testimonial-section .slider-button.slider-button--prev{left:-60px}.testimonial-section .slider-button.slider-button--next{right:-60px}.testimonial-section .slider-button span.svg-wrapper,.testimonial-section .slider-button span.svg-wrapper svg{width:18px;height:18px;color:#fff}body .blog__posts .article-card-wrapper .card__information{padding-left:0;padding-right:0;padding-bottom:0}.article-card__excerpt{display:block;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.article-card .card__heading{margin-bottom:.6rem;display:block;display:-webkit-box;-webkit-line-clamp:1;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.newsletter-section{background-repeat:no-repeat!important;background-size:cover!important;position:relative;background-position:center!important}.newsletter-section:before{content:"";position:absolute;background:#0009;left:0;right:0;top:0;bottom:0}body .newsletter-form{max-width:66rem}body .newsletter__wrapper .newsletter-form__field-wrapper{max-width:100%}.newsletter-form__field-wrapper .field:before,.newsletter-form__field-wrapper .field:after{display:none}.newsletter-form__field-wrapper .field{gap:6px}.newsletter-form__field-wrapper .field__input{padding-right:1.5rem;background-color:rgba(var(--color-foreground),1);color:rgb(var(--color-background))}.newsletter-form__field-wrapper label.field__label{color:rgb(var(--color-background))}body .footer-block__heading{font-size:calc(var(--font-heading-scale) * 2rem);margin-bottom:1.5rem}body .footer-block__details-content .list-menu__item--link{font-size:1.6rem;color:rgba(var(--color-foreground),1);font-weight:300;padding:0;line-height:normal}body .footer-block__details-content>p,.footer-block__details-content>li{padding:0;font-weight:300}.contact-social ul.list-social.footer__list-social{justify-content:inherit;padding:0;gap:15px}.contact-social ul.list-social.footer__list-social .list-social__link{padding:0}.contact-social p.subtitle{margin-bottom:10px}body .copyright__content{font-size:1.5rem;font-weight:300;letter-spacing:0}body .footer__content-bottom-wrapper--center{justify-content:space-between;gap:10px}body .footer__payment{margin-top:0}body .list-payment__item{align-items:center;display:flex;padding:.3px}body .footer__copyright{margin-top:0}.footer-block.grid__item.footer-block--menu{padding:0 4rem}body .list-payment{margin:0}body .footer__content-bottom{padding-top:2rem}span.iconfooter{display:flex;gap:10px}.footer-block__details-content.contact-foot.rte p{display:flex;gap:10px;align-items:flex-start}.footer-block__details-content.contact-foot.rte p span.iconfooter{width:20px;height:24px}.footer-block__details-content.contact-foot.rte p span.textfooter{width:calc(100% - 30px)}.footer-block__details-content.contact-foot.rte p span.iconfooter svg{width:100%}.footer-block__details-content.contact-foot.rte p span.textfooter a{text-decoration:none;color:rgba(var(--color-link),1)}.footer-block__details-content.contact-foot.rte p span.iconfooter svg{width:100%;height:100%}body .footer__content-top{padding-bottom:4rem}.rte.page-text h5,.rte.page-text h4,.rte.page-text h6,.rte.page-text h3,.article-template__content.rte h5,.article-template__content.rte h4,.article-template__content.rte h3{margin:3rem 0 1rem}.rte.page-text h5:first-child,.rte.page-text h4:first-child,.rte.page-text h6:first-child,.rte.page-text h3:first-child,.article-template__content.rte h5:first-child,.article-template__content.rte h4:first-child,.article-template__content.rte h3:first-child{margin-top:0}.rte.page-text h5+p,.rte.page-text h4+p,.rte.page-text h6+p,.rte.page-text h3+p,.rte.page-text h5+ul,.rte.page-text h4+ul,.rte.page-text h6+ul,.rte.page-text h3+ul,.article-template__content.rte h5+p,.article-template__content.rte h4+p,.article-template__content.rte h6+p,.article-template__content.rte h3+p,.article-template__content.rte h5+ul,.article-template__content.rte+ul,.article-template__content.rte h6+ul,.article-template__content.rte h3+ul{margin-top:10px}.rte.page-text ul,.rte.page-text ol,.article-template__content.rte ul,.article-template__content.rte ol{list-style-position:outside;display:flex;gap:10px;flex-direction:column}.contact h2.title{text-align:center}body .contact__button{margin-top:2rem;text-align:center}.main-blog h1.title--primary{margin:0 0 4rem;text-align:center}body .article-template header{margin-bottom:4rem;line-height:calc(.5 / var(--font-body-scale));text-align:center}body .caption-with-letter-spacing{font-size:1.4rem;letter-spacing:0;line-height:calc(1 + .2 / var(--font-body-scale));text-transform:inherit}body .element-margin-top{margin-top:3rem}.article-template__comment-wrapper h2{text-align:center}.article-template__comment-warning{text-align:center;font-size:14px;letter-spacing:0}.article-template__comment-wrapper input.button{margin:0 auto;text-align:center;width:100%;max-width:200px;display:block}body .article-template__comment-wrapper{padding:5rem 0 6rem}.accordion__title{font-family:var(--font-body-family);font-weight:600}.predictive-search__item-heading{font-family:var(--font-body-family);font-size:calc(var(--font-heading-scale) * 1.5rem)}.collection-page h1.title.title--primary{margin:0 0 4rem;text-align:center}.collection-hero__text-wrapper{text-align:center}body .collection-hero{padding:2rem 0 0}body .pagination__item{color:#fff;background:#0a0a0a;border-radius:4px}.pagination__item.pagination__item--current.light,body .pagination__item:hover{background:#ad2a2a;opacity:1}.pagination__item.pagination__item--current.light:after,body .pagination__item:hover:after{display:none}body .pagination__item .icon-caret{height:.9rem}.product-card-wrapper span.yotpo-sr-bottom-line-right-panel{display:none!important}body .yotpo-sr-bottom-line-button .yotpo-sr-bottom-line-text{color:#fff!important}body .product__title{margin-bottom:0}.product__text.shortinfo{margin-top:4px}.product__info-container .shopify-block.shopify-app-block{margin:.5rem 0}.product__info-container .price{letter-spacing:0;font-weight:600;font-size:22px}.product__info-container .product__tax.caption.rte,.installment-pro{display:none}.product__info-container .price .price__container{margin:0}.product-form__input .form__label{padding-left:0;font-weight:600;letter-spacing:0;font-size:15px;line-height:normal}body .product-form__input--pill input[type=radio]+label{margin:.4rem .2rem .2rem 0;padding:1rem 2rem;letter-spacing:0}body .product-form__buttons{max-width:100%}.pwish button.wishlist-btn{position:unset;margin:0}.pflex{display:flex;gap:15px;align-items:center}.pflex .product-form__buttons{width:calc(100% - 45px)}.pflex .product-form__buttons .product-form__submit,span.ks-chart-modal-link.sizing-chart-modal-link.with-icon{margin:0}.ks-table .ks-table-cell.ks-table-header-cell,.ks-table .ks-table-cell{padding:12px}body .icon-with-text--vertical .icon-with-text__item{margin-bottom:10px}.product__accordion .accordion__title{font-size:17px}.product__accordion.accordion .summary__title+.icon-caret{height:calc(var(--font-heading-scale) * .8rem)}.product__accordion h5,.product__accordion h6,.product__accordion h4{margin:3rem 0 1rem}.product__accordion p,.product__accordion ul{margin:1rem 0}.product__accordion ul{list-style-position:outside}body .product__accordion .accordion__content{padding:0}ul.icon-with-text.icon-with-text--horizontal{column-gap:1.5rem}.icon-with-text--horizontal .icon-with-text__item{border-radius:4px;border:1px solid #D3D3D3;padding:15px;text-align:center}body .yotpo-review-border-smooth.yotpo-border-margin,body .yotpo-display-l .yotpo-main-layout .yotpo-head,body .yotpo-review-border-smooth.yotpo-border-margin:empty{display:none}body .yotpo-new-review-btn-wrapper .yotpo-new-review-btn.empty-state{margin-bottom:40px}body .drawer__inner{width:50rem}body .cart-item__name{font-size:16px;font-family:var(--font-body-family);letter-spacing:0;font-weight:600}body .cart-item__price-wrapper span.price.price--end{font-weight:500;letter-spacing:0}quantity-input.quantity.cart-quantity{min-height:calc((var(--inputs-border-width) * 2) + 3.5rem)}body .cart-item__name:hover{text-decoration:none}body .totals__total-value{font-size:1.6rem;font-weight:600;letter-spacing:0}.product-card-wrapper span.sr-only{display:none}.withdesc.title-wrapper h2.title{margin-bottom:5px}button.wishlist-section__add-btn.quick-add__submit.button{margin-top:10px}.wishlist-section .card-information{margin-top:5px}button.wishlist-section__remove-btn{position:absolute;top:10px;right:10px;width:30px;height:30px;display:flex;align-items:center;justify-content:center;background:rgba(var(--color-button),var(--alpha-button-background));border:none;color:rgb(var(--color-button-text));border-radius:50%;cursor:pointer;transition:.3s ease;z-index:1;line-height:25px;padding:0}.wishlist-section__variant{width:100%;margin-top:5px;background:#fff;z-index:1;color:#0a0a0a;font-size:14px;letter-spacing:0;-webkit-appearance:auto;appearance:auto}.pwish button.wishlist-btn{border-radius:40px;border:none;height:40px;width:40px;display:flex;align-items:center;justify-content:center;cursor:pointer}.pwish button.wishlist-btn.active svg{fill:#ad2a2a;stroke:#ad2a2a}button.product-form__submit.button.product-sold-out.is-ready{opacity:.5}.notify-me-wrapper .BIS_trigger{width:100%;text-transform:capitalize}body .card__inner.gradient{background:#1a1a1a}.art-flex{display:flex;flex-wrap:wrap;gap:40px;position:relative}.art-text{width:calc(65% - 20px)}.art-sidebar{width:calc(35% - 20px)}.recent-articles{position:sticky;top:0}.art-sidebar .sidebar-title{margin-top:0;border-bottom:1px solid rgb(var(--color-foreground),.1);padding-bottom:10px;margin-bottom:20px}.art-sidebar ul.posts-list{list-style:none;padding:0;margin:0}.art-sidebar ul.posts-list li.article{display:flex;gap:14px;margin-bottom:20px;flex-wrap:wrap}.art-sidebar ul.posts-list li.article .article-image{width:150px}.art-sidebar ul.posts-list li.article .artside-text{width:calc(100% - 164px)}.art-sidebar ul.posts-list li.article .artside-text .rte{display:none}.art-sidebar ul.posts-list li.article .artside-text .article-title{font-weight:600;margin:0 0 10px;line-height:normal;font-size:16px;display:block;display:-webkit-box;max-width:100%;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}.art-sidebar ul.posts-list li.article .article-image img.article__image{margin:0;display:block}.art-sidebar ul.posts-list li.article .artside-text .text-link{font-weight:400}.customers_social-inner-text{display:flex;align-items:center;gap:10px;margin-top:2.5rem;justify-content:center}.customers_social-inner-text .customers_share-divider{background-color:rgba(var(--color-foreground),1);width:20px;height:1px;display:block}.customers_social-inner-text .caption{font-size:14px}.customers_social-inner-text .social-sharing{display:flex;align-items:center;gap:15px}.customers_social-inner-text .social-sharing a{border-radius:5px;border:1px solid #e5e5e5;color:rgba(var(--color-foreground),1);display:flex;align-items:center;text-decoration:none;gap:5px;padding:4px 6px;font-size:14px}.short-product__description.rte .infshort{display:block;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;overflow:hidden;text-overflow:ellipsis}
/*# sourceMappingURL=/cdn/shop/t/15/assets/custom.css.map */
